Ox Mesh Leaf Protection

 
1732 E Avenue NE Cedar Rapids, IA 524 Cedar Rapids, IA 52402
(800) 287-5724

Discount Offers

This business has no available coupons.

Is this your business? Add your coupon now!

Back to Ox Mesh Leaf Protection Profile

Night Mode